Two days from right now, we will be back in Blueland, welcoming the return of the greatest sport to Atlanta. And I can’t wait. I was at Face Off event last night (not as a season ticket holder, but with Fan/Hockey Development. Anyone play hockey last night?), and it did nothing but get me really excited for the season to start. The jerseys look incredible, I love the choice of Captain, and I absolutely cannot wait to see Little and Sterling and all of the new guys tear it up.

Meanwhile, what should we do to pass the time? One of my favorite things is to go over repeatedly what is going to happen Friday. So here is what I am looking forward to in a few short days.

I can’t wait to wake up Friday morning and put on my jersey, and the looks and questions it will bring when I go to class all day.

I can’t wait to watch Miracle and Mystery, Alaska between classes with my friends.

I can’t wait to get ready right after my last class, throw the scarf on, and start the greatest walk I get to make down Centennial Park Drive to the Arena.

I can’t wait to pass the time on the walk discussing the new players, who they will play with, and how much we hate Donald Brashear.

I can’t wait to walk through the revolving doors into CNN and past the always tempting smell of McCormick & Schmick’s.

I can’t wait to walk in the Center and see the sea of Blue and Red, and the incredible differences between the diehard hockey fans and the formal businessmen.

I can’t wait to order a number 8 off the Taco Bell value meal, with two soft and one hard taco, and a Code Red Mountain Dew.

I can’t wait to be in line ridiculously early, and talk with all the other crazy fans there.

I can’t wait to rush into the Arena to get a good seat for warm-ups, and then that absolutely breath stopping rush of cold air and overwhelming view of the ice as I finally enter.

I can’t wait to watch warm-ups, find my seat, and then see the Southeast Division Championship banner raised to the rafters, so that finally we have a banner of our own to look at instead of the Widespread Panic one.

And finally, I can’t wait to watch the introductions, and the puck drop.

Hockey is almost here. Can you wait?
